The automobile industry in India has turned out to be a very lucrative market for foreign firms. This industry has witnessed impressive growth in the past two decades; it has modernized itself; it has come up with newer technology, as well as aligning itself to global developments. The automotive industry has significantly contributed to the overall industrial growth in India. It has also been generating employment opportunities to many people in India and abroad. Mechanical engineering is a type of engineering which applies principles of physics and material science for the purpose of analyzing, designing, manufacturing and maintaining of mechanical systems (Gorp, 2005). It is involved with the production and usage of mechanical power in the operation of various machines and tools. Mechanical engineering is considered to be the most diverse engineering and has its breadth derived from the need to design tools and manufacture products which range from small individual parts to large systems.
